Buyers aren’t dissuaded by talk of higher rates

As the Fed has continued to bump up interest rates, there has been plenty of talk in the media about how it might affect buyers. Well, for Southwest Florida real estate, we’re not seeing any issues; in reality, we’re experiencing a solid market with strong numbers for both buyers and sellers.

 

Southwest Florida Continues to Define Affordable Development

As values have continued to rise, we’re seeing several local areas gaining traction for affordability. Two of these include North Cape Coral and the Port Charlotte area, where we’re seeing increased activity as the market grows in response to healthy demand.

 

Amenities are huge right now

While Southwest Florida always attracts many people looking to live life with sunny weather and pristine beaches, things have changed just a bit. It’s not that buyers don’t have those two factors in mind, but it is true that they want access to amenities. And with our growing craft beer, dining, entertainment, and art scenes… not to mention our outdoor amenities and much more, we’re seeing a huge desire for properties near to amenities.

 

Millennials are changing the conversation

From tiny houses to shorter commutes, Millennials are starting to shape the market. Now, sometimes people have the perception that Florida is all snowbirds and retirees. And while we remain an amazing place to retiree or vacation, more and more young people are deciding to put down roots and buy affordable housing in our area… but on their terms with their needs in mind.
